Patrician Academy put another one in the bag on Friday to keep their perfect season alive. They were the clear victor by a 52-30 margin over the Southern Academy Cougars. That's more bragging rights for the Saints,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.
Despite the defeat, Southern Academy saw an underclassman step up: Drew Rogers threw for 136 yards and three touchdowns on only 12 passes.
Patrician Academy's win was their fourth straight on the road d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 3-0. As for Southern Academy, they are on a five-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-4.
Patrician Academy will be playing in front of their home fans against Snook Christian Academy at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. One thing working in Patrician Academy's favor is that they have posted at least 31 points every time they've taken the field this season. As for Southern Academy, they will venture away from home to face off against Jackson Academy at 7:00 p.m. on Friday.
